使用腾讯云轻量应用服务器(TencentCloud Lighthouse)运行小程序后端是相对稳定且推荐的选择,尤其适合中小型项目或初创团队。以下是详细分析:
✅ 优点:为什么适合运行小程序后端
-
专为轻量级应用优化
- 轻量服务器整合了云服务器、云硬盘、公网IP、防火墙等资源,开箱即用。
- 非常适合部署 Node.js、Python、PHP 等常见的小程序后端服务(如 Express、Django、Flask、ThinkPHP 等)。
-
高性价比
- 相比标准 CVM(云服务器),轻量服务器价格更低,带宽包含在套餐内(如5M/10M峰值),非常适合访问量不大的小程序(日活几千以内)。
-
易于管理
- 控制台简洁,支持一键部署应用镜像(如 WordPress、Node.js、宝塔面板等)。
- 支持快照、自动备份、防火墙配置,运维门槛低。
-
网络质量优秀
- 接入腾讯云骨干网,延迟低,国内访问速度快。
- 支持绑定弹性公网 IP 和 CDN 提速,可进一步提升性能。
-
与腾讯生态无缝集成
- 小程序本身是腾讯生态产品,使用腾讯云服务在备案、域名解析(DNSPod)、短信、支付对接等方面更顺畅。
- 可轻松对接微信登录、云开发、云函数等能力。
-
稳定性保障
- 腾讯云基础设施成熟,SLA(服务等级协议)通常可达 99.95% 以上。
- 轻量服务器虽定位“轻量”,但底层仍基于可靠的虚拟化技术,数据持久化有保障。
⚠️ 注意事项和限制
-
资源有限,不适合高并发场景
- 轻量服务器配置一般为 1C1G 到 4C16G,若小程序用户增长迅速(如日活上万),可能需要升级到标准 CVM 或使用负载均衡 + 弹性伸缩。
-
不支持升降配(部分区域支持)
- 当前轻量服务器不能直接升降配置(CPU/内存),需通过创建新实例 + 迁移数据实现。因此建议初期选择稍高配置或预留扩容计划。
-
功能限制
- 不支持挂载多个云硬盘、不支持私有网络(VPC)跨可用区扩展等高级功能。
- 若未来需要构建复杂架构(如微服务、K8s),建议迁移到 CVM + VPC 环境。
-
地域和可用区选择
- 建议选择用户集中地区的机房(如广州、上海、北京),降低延迟。
✅ 推荐使用场景
| 场景 | 是否推荐 |
|---|---|
| 个人小程序 / 初创项目 | ✅ 强烈推荐 |
| 中小型电商/工具类小程序(日请求 < 10万) | ✅ 推荐 |
| 高并发社交/直播类小程序 | ❌ 不推荐,建议用 CVM + 负载均衡 |
| 需要复杂微服务架构 | ❌ 建议使用标准云服务器 |
🔧 最佳实践建议
- 选择合适套餐:至少 2核2G + 5M带宽起步,系统盘建议 60GB 以上。
- 使用宝塔面板:简化 Nginx、MySQL、Redis 等环境部署。
- 开启自动备份:防止数据丢失。
- 结合 CDN 和 COS:静态资源(图片、文件)托管到对象存储,减轻服务器压力。
- 监控与告警:使用腾讯云监控,设置 CPU、内存、流量告警。
总结
结论:对于大多数小程序后端,腾讯云轻量服务器是稳定、经济、易用的优选方案,特别适合中小型项目。只要合理规划资源并关注后期扩展需求,完全可以长期稳定运行。
如果你的小程序未来可能快速增长,可以在初期使用轻量服务器快速上线,后续再平滑迁移至标准云服务器集群。
如有具体技术栈(如 Node.js + MySQL)或预期用户量,我可以提供更详细的部署建议。
云小栈